Ingredients

  • 4 large flour tortillas (10-inch)
  • 2 cups cooked chicken breast, shredded (rotisserie chicken works well)
  • 1½ cups Mexican cheese blend, shredded
  • ½ cup Monterey Jack cheese, shredded
  • 1 medium bell pepper, diced
  • ½ medium red onion, finely diced
  • 2 tablespoons olive oil or butter
  • 1 teaspoon chili powder
  • ½ teaspoon cumin
  • ½ teaspoon garlic powder
  • Salt and pepper, to taste

Instructions

  1. Step 1: In a bowl, mix the shredded chicken with chili powder, cumin, garlic powder, salt, and pepper until evenly coated to season the chicken thoroughly.
  2. Step 2: Dice the bell pepper and finely dice the red onion into small, uniform pieces about ¼-inch in size for even cooking.
  3. Step 3: Lay one tortilla flat on a clean surface. Spread half of the Mexican cheese blend over one half of the tortilla. Top with seasoned chicken, diced vegetables, Monterey Jack cheese, and then the remaining Mexican cheese blend.
  4. Step 4: Fold the tortilla over to create a half-moon shape, gently pressing to keep the filling in place.
  5. Step 5: Heat the olive oil or butter in a large skillet over medium heat. Carefully place the folded quesadilla in the skillet and cook for 3-4 minutes on each side until the tortilla is golden brown and the cheese inside has melted completely.
  6. Step 6: Remove the quesadilla from the skillet and let it rest for 2-3 minutes to allow the cheese to set slightly, which helps keep the filling intact when slicing.
  7. Step 7: Cut the quesadilla into triangular wedges using a sharp knife or pizza cutter and serve immediately, garnished with fresh cilantro if desired.

Tips & Variations

  • Use rotisserie chicken for a quick shortcut without sacrificing flavor.
  • Add sliced jalapeños or a dash of hot sauce for extra heat.
  • Swap the bell pepper and onion with sautéed mushrooms or spinach for a veggie twist.
  • Try whole wheat tortillas for a slightly healthier option.
  • Serve with sour cream, guacamole, or salsa for added flavor.

Storage

Store leftover quesadillas in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, warm them in a skillet over medium heat until heated through and crispy again, or microwave briefly but note the tortilla may lose crispness. Avoid freezing to preserve texture.

FAQs

Can I make these quesadillas 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are the filling and assemble the quesadillas a few hours ahead and refrigerate them un-cooked. Cook just before serving for best texture.

What cheese can I use if I don’t have a Mexican cheese blend?

A combination of cheddar and Monterey Jack cheeses works well as a substitute, providing good meltability and flavor.
